Council Grove Kansas rally,(since 1972) June 14-16 .Be sure to attend ,it's a great rally ,beautiful historic area,nice campground,showers onsite.You need to try and be there .
  David Katsiz ,a great guy and and super Moto Guzzi enthusiast hosted this rally for many years .It has been still hanging on since his passing but I hear this will be the last year for this rally, My wife and I earned this long distance plaque in 1999,we've been there most every year since 1996.

How many made the first Kansas rally in '72 at Manhatten, then Sylvan Grove, then Abilene when it was called the National at these towns?
The Council Grove rally is always a bargain. If they still have the homade pies then that is worth the rally fee.

In my long history of riding I've seen many rallies end. It is tons of work to put one on and when it looks easy that is because the hosts did their homework.

David Kasitz was a special man. He sent me a thank you card when I retired after 25 years of being the Texas Rep for the MGNOC.
